    The steerer would normally be steel or aluminium. This is what the stem clamps onto.
    You can't generally see it, as there should be spacers around it, either above or below the stem according to the handlebar height you want. The spacers are usually black. Look for a set of rings/short tubes about 1.125 inches in inside diameter.

    I guess that your stem clamp is cut away as part of its design, revealing part of the steerer tube. If so, then the bike in the picture had a carbon fibre steerer tube, and yours has an aluminium one. All this assumes that you've assembled it correctly.
